The characteristic that makes water-repellant fabric desirable is its breathability. Breathable fabrics allow moisture vapor from the body to escape while keeping water droplets from penetrating the material. This feature is particularly important in apparel because it helps maintain comfort and creates a more pleasant wearing experience, especially during activities that induce perspiration.

While being completely waterproof might seem advantageous, it can lead to discomfort as such fabrics often trap sweat and heat. Lightweight fabrics contribute to comfort as well, but they do not specifically define the water-repellent characteristic. Resistance to fading in sunlight is beneficial for the longevity of the fabric's appearance but does not relate directly to its water-repellent properties. Thus, breathability is the most relevant aspect that enhances the functionality and desirability of water-repellant fabrics in clothing.
